Java中如何判断字符为_结尾
作为一名经验丰富的开发者,我将会教你如何在Java中判断一个字符是否以_结尾。首先,我们将整个流程分解成几个步骤,并逐步实现。
流程步骤
以下是实现这一目标的步骤表格:
步骤 | 描述 |
---|---|
1 | 获取输入的字符 |
2 | 判断字符长度是否大于0 |
3 | 获取最后一个字符 |
4 | 判断最后一个字符是否为_ |
代码实现
步骤1:获取输入的字符
String input = "example_";
上面的代码定义了一个字符串input,该字符串包含要检查的字符。
步骤2:判断字符长度是否大于0
if(input.length() > 0) {
// 执行后续步骤
} else {
System.out.println("输入字符为空");
}
上面的代码使用字符串的length()方法来判断字符长度是否大于0。
步骤3:获取最后一个字符
char lastChar = input.charAt(input.length() - 1);
这行代码使用charAt()方法获取字符串中最后一个字符,并将其赋值给变量lastChar。
步骤4:判断最后一个字符是否为_
if(lastChar == '_') {
System.out.println("字符以_结尾");
} else {
System.out.println("字符不以_结尾");
}
通过比较最后一个字符是否等于_,我们可以判断字符是否以_结尾。
总结
通过以上步骤,我们成功实现了判断字符是否以_结尾的功能。希望这篇文章能帮助你理解和掌握这一知识点。如果有任何疑问,欢迎随时向我提问。
Happy coding!